Publication number: 20180303167Abstract: Implementations of a convection heating system are provided. The convection heating system may be configured for use with an inhalation device (e.g., a vaporizer). The convection heating system is configured to vaporize (i.e., atomize) the active chemical(s) in a smokeable product using heated air so they can be inhaled by a user. A convection heating system may comprise an induction heating system having a thermally conductive porous fill material positioned to be indirectly, or directly, heated by a field coil(s) positioned thereabout. In some implementations, the thermally conductive porous fill material may be positioned to draw heat from a bowl of the induction heating system, the heat is transferred to air passing through the porous fill material. In another implementation, the thermally conductive porous fill material may be directly heated by the field coil(s) positioned thereabout, the heat is transferred to air passing through the porous fill material.Type: ApplicationFiled: June 27, 2018Publication date: October 25, 2018Inventor: Robert Basil

Publication number: 20170224015Abstract: Implementations of an induction heating system are provided. In some implementations, the induction heating system may be configured for use with a smoking pipe, water pipe, and/or vaporizer. In some implementations, the induction heating system may be used to vaporize the active chemical (e.g., nicotine) in a smokeable product (e.g., tobacco) without combustion. In this way, the aerosolized active chemical may then be inhaled by a user. In some implementations, an induction heating system comprises a bowl composed of a magnetically permeable material, a first current bearing wire (i.e., a field coil), a second current bearing wire (i.e., a field coil), a power source, and a first switch. In some implementations, the current bearing wires are wrapped about the cylindrical side wall of the bowl. In this way, the bowl is heated by eddy currents and/or magnetic hysteresis when current is passed through the current bearing wires.Type: ApplicationFiled: January 27, 2017Publication date: August 10, 2017Inventors: Robert Basil, Garrett Benjamin Basil

Patent number: 9458367Abstract: A liquid aminoether acid gas absorbent which is subject to freezing in a cold climatic zone though which the aminoether is to be shipped is rendered freeze-resistant by mixing the aminoether with water prior to transport through the cold climatic zone; the aminoether/water mixture typically contains 10 to 40 weight percent water, based on the weight of the aminoether. The aminoether/water mixture can also be stored in the cold climatic zone without being externally maintained at a temperature above the inherent freezing point of the aminoether.Type: GrantFiled: March 11, 2013Date of Patent: October 4, 2016Assignee: ExxonMobil Research and Engineering CompanyInventors: Michael Siskin, Robert Basil Fedich, Michel Daage

Publication number: 20130243676Abstract: A process for absorbing H2S and CO2 from a gas mixture containing both these gases comprises contacting the gas mixture with an absorbent combination of (i) primary absorbent component comprising a severely sterically hindered tertiary etheramine triethylene glycol alcohol or derivative of such an alcohol and (ii) secondary absorbent component for acidic gases comprising a liquid amine such as methyldiethylamine (MDEA), monoethanolamine (MEA), 2-amino-2-methyl-1-propanol (AMP), piperazine (PZ), diethanolamine (DEA), triethanolamine (TEA), diglycolamine (aminoethoxyethanol, DGA) and diisopropylamine (DIPA) another etheramine alcohol or diamine. By using the combination of amine absorbents, the overall selectivity of CO2 pickup can be maintained while retaining good H2S sorption selectivity; the selectivity of the combination for H2S and CO2 may be controlled over a range of gas loadings in the absorbent.Type: ApplicationFiled: March 11, 2013Publication date: September 19, 2013Applicant: ExxonMobil Research and Engineering CompanyInventors: Michael SISKIN, Robert Basil FEDICH, Michel DAAGE

Publication number: 20130243677Abstract: A process for the selective separation of hydrogen sulfide from gas mixtures containing carbon dioxide as well as other acidic gases uses severely sterically hindered amino alcohol absorbents based on amino alcohols and ethers containing secondary nitrogen atoms hindered by an alpha tertiary carbon atom. Preferred absorbents include 2-(N-methylamino)-2-methylpropan-1-ol, (2-(N-ethylamino))-2-methylpropan-1-ol, (2-(N-isopropylamino)-2-methylpropan-1-ol, SBAE (2-(N-sec-butylamino)-2-methylpropan-1-ol) and (2-(N-t-butylamino)-2-methylpropan-1-ol.Type: ApplicationFiled: March 11, 2013Publication date: September 19, 2013Applicant: ExxonMobil Research and Engineering CompanyInventors: Michael SISKIN, Robert Basil FEDICH, Pavel Kortunov, Hans THOMANN
